Tourist destinations in Lima

The city of Lima is the capital of Peru. Here is the only place where there is an international airport; from this point one can travel to Cusco, Puno, Arequipa, Puerto Maldonado and Nazca which are the most important tourist destinations of Peru. Lima is one of the colonial cities of the country that has existed since the XVI century. It is also the largest city of Peru with over 11 million of inhabitants. The city has many historic sites and religious temples coupled together in the ever-expanding metropolitan.

Pachacamac Tour

Pachacamac is an Inca building which was a very important oracle center during “Incas” time, but unbelievable until now too for few local natives. The name Pachacamac is Inka/Quechua and means “Hearth’s Creator”. Everybody wants to come to Pachacamac to visit and say thank you to the creator because we follow the philosophy of we are part of the nature. Pachacamac was also the place of high level studies of astronomy, architecture, also a place for ancient rituals and Human sacrifices as payments to Mother Earth; natives celebrated large festivities in honor to the gods.

Tourist destinations in Cusco

Located on the eastern of the city of Lima to one hour of fly; it is the most important city because here is located Machu Picchu. Cusco was the capital of the Incas; the biggest civilization of South America in the XV century. Here one still can see the Inca temples, palaces and other structures built during the “Inca Pachakutec” kingdom. Among the most important tourist destinations are the followings:

Inca Trail

The Inca have built 45,000 km / 27,900ml of Inca trails across the Andes; but now you can hike the classic Inca Trail to Machu Picchu in two days or four days; is not necessary to be an expert trekker or very strong person to complete the trekking, but is very important to be well acclimatized to avoid the altitude sickness. Along the Inca Trail one can explore mysterious Inca sites. To hike the Inca Trail is very important to reserve I advance since the number of trekkers are limited to 200 approximately. Salkantay Trek

Is an alternative trek for trekkers whose don’t get the permits for the classic Inca Trail, the trail runs across the Andes through the skirt of the massive snowy Mountain of Salkantay and Humantay. The trail passes through a high pass which reach up to 4,600mts /15,000 ft from where one is rewarded by splendid mountain scenary. Choquequirao

Known as the sister of Machu Picchu; it is a beautiful Inca archaeological site built on the top of the mountain which belongs to the “Vilcabamba” mountain range; in this Inca settlement is can be seen Inca temples, storehouses, Inca Palace, great quantity of Inca terraces and very important irrigation system. You can reach to Choquequirao just by trekking from the village of “Cachora”, which is located at 4 hours by car from the city of Cusco. Rainbow Mountain

A beautiful mountain adorned with different natural colors of the soil, this mountain stands in the “Vilcanota” mountain range from which the Ausangate Mountain (6,371 mts / 20, 900 ft) is the highest. Lake Titicaca

The Lake Titicaca is located at an altitude of 3,800 mts / 12,500 ft on the border of Bolivia and Peru, often called the “highest navigable lake”. The Lake contains several picturesque islands like Uros, Amantani and Takile. To reach the Lake Titicaca you’ll need travel by bus from Cusco to Puno for 7 hours, the lake is located in the border of the city of Puno.

Sillustani

Sillustani or the “Chullpas de Sillustani” is known as the Inca cemetery. It is the most famous archeological site in the region of Puno, located on a peninsula surrounded by the Lagoon Umayo, 35 kilometers from Puno on the road to Juliaca. Huge burial towers of ancient monarchs stand on its esplanade contrasting with the stunning landscape and the Island Umayo.

Tourist destinations in Arequipa

The city of Arequipa is located in the southern of Peru; at an elevation of 2,328 meters / 7,638 ft above sea level, with the lowest part of the city at 2,041 metres (6,696 ft) above sea level; the city is also known as the ‘white city’. Arequipa is surrounded by spectacular mountains, including the volcano El Misti, Chachani and Pichu Picchu. A fascinating feature of the city is its many beautiful buildings made of a light-colored volcanic rock called sillar. Arequipa is influenced by both Andalusia and Spanish Colonial ideas and architecture, such as the popular Santa Catalina Monastery, the Goyoneche palace and the Casa de Moral.

Colca canyon

The Colca Canyon near the town of Chivay at 5 hours from the city of Arequipa; It is located on the southern Peru in the Andes mountain range exist the second deepest canyon in the world, It is more than twice as deep as the Apurimac Canyon (Peru) and the Grand Canyon in the United States, the canyon’s walls are not as vertical as those of the Grand Canyon.The deepest part of the Colca Canyon is register between Ampato Mountain (6310m) and Coropuna snow-capped (6377m), on the left bank of the canyon exist a small town named Huambo and straight down of this town is located Cancco Valley (1720m) which is the greatest deep point that reaches a depth of 4590 meters.

    Responsible travel...

    • Litter collection on our treks

      The 5 Pieces litter collection initiative, where travellers collect 5 or more pieces of plastic or paper litter on the trail each day, is offered on all of our treks. This simple yet effective initiative harnesses the collective power of tourists to keep wilderness trails clean and to educate local communities about the negative impact of litter on their environment and tourism economy.

    • Porter welfare policies

      All porters that we employ receive a good working wage that is regulated by the Trekking Agents Association of Peru and the Labor ministry of Peru, paying as per their guidelines, which are unionized. We are one of the only trekking companies in Peru to provide porters with three meals a day, prepared by our cooks, as well as lodging or tents, sleeping mats and sleeping bags. Porters receive income protection and life insurance and have access to the same first aid care that travellers receive including emergency evacuation if required. Porters are provided with a wind and waterproof jacket and over-trousers, leather or canvas shoes and a warm cap, and carry a maximum of 20kgs in provided backpacks.

    • Eco-campsites

      Our series of eco-campsites during our treks contribute to the local economy by providing employment and yearly rent and by bringing trekkers into nearby villages to purchase handicrafts. The campsites minimize our environmental footprint by using biodegradable products.
